Plant stanol esters as part of daily diet can decrease serum level of LDL-cholesterol up to 10%. This decrease diminishes the risk of development of premature atherosclerosis and it´s complications (e.g., acute myocardial infarction) in adult human subjects.
The purpose of the present study is to evaluate among healthy human subjects (N=100) effects of plant stanol esters (3 grams/day for 6 months) as part of daily diet in margarine on arterial endothelial cells, arterial stiffness, autonomic innervation of the arteries, arterial blood flow and serum fats. The non-invasive arterial measurements (VaSera®, EndoPat® and WinCRPS®) are performed and blood samples are taken at the beginning and at the end of the 6-month-long study period. Also questionnaires concerning healthy, and life and dietary habits are fulfilled. Dietary records (twice for a 3-day-period) are done.
Hypothesis of the study is that a dietary serum cholesterol lowering intervention has beneficial influence on the early prognostic markers of premature atherosclerosis.
